Wonder if any of you know if or where I could get door trim to accommodate a 25mm difference between the tile and carpet?
Massive I know but room already boarded out and after ply+addy+tile its damn near 25mm diff!

Topps do Z transition bars in gold & aluminium finish which will take up your 25mm height difference. I'm sure a local tile shop or DIY shop near you will do one

Other option would be to fit a wooden threshold bar 25 x 50 & then tile up to it. Would save having a 45 degree angle on a Z bar.
